What is Micro-Segmentation? Comprehensive Guide

HomeTechnologyWhat is Micro-Segmentation? Comprehensive Guide

Share

Key Takeaways

Micro-segmentation improves security by isolating network segments and applying granular policies.

Transitioning to micro-segmentation requires significant changes to existing network architecture.

Effective micro-segmentation demands streamlined security workflows and automation tools.

Integrating micro-segmentation with legacy and modern systems requires interoperable solutions.

Advanced monitoring tools are essential to maintain visibility and detect anomalies in a segmented network.

Implementing micro-segmentation significantly enhances the protection of critical assets from potential threats.

Micro-segmentation is a cutting-edge approach to network security, designed to isolate different parts of a network to apply specific, granular policies, ensuring enhanced protection against potential threats.

By breaking down the network into smaller, manageable segments, organizations can control and monitor traffic more effectively. But how can businesses navigate the complexities of micro-segmentation to fully leverage its benefits and overcome implementation challenges?

What is Micro-Segmentation?

Micro-segmentation is a security technique that involves dividing a network into smaller, more manageable segments or zones. Each segment is isolated from the others, which helps in containing potential security breaches.

This technique enhances network security by applying specific policies to each segment, ensuring that only authorized traffic can pass through. By controlling and monitoring traffic within these segments, organizations can prevent the spread of threats and improve their overall security posture.

How Micro-Segmentation Works

Breaking Down Networks into Smaller Segments

Micro-segmentation starts with breaking down a network into smaller segments, each with its own security policies and controls. These segments can be as small as individual workloads, virtual machines, or containers.

By segmenting the network, organizations can create secure zones that are isolated from one another. This isolation helps in preventing unauthorized access and limits the lateral movement of threats within the network.

Policy Enforcement and Traffic Management

Once the network is segmented, specific security policies are applied to each segment. These policies dictate what traffic is allowed to enter and leave the segment, as well as how internal traffic within the segment is managed.

Policy enforcement ensures that only legitimate and authorized communication is permitted, reducing the risk of unauthorized access and data breaches. Traffic management includes monitoring and controlling the flow of data between segments to maintain security and efficiency.

Example Scenarios and Applications

image 370

Micro-segmentation can be applied in various scenarios to enhance security. For example, in a data center, different segments can be created for different types of workloads, such as web servers, database servers, and application servers.

State of Technology 2024

Humanity's Quantum Leap Forward

Explore 'State of Technology 2024' for strategic insights into 7 emerging technologies reshaping 10 critical industries. Dive into sector-wide transformations and global tech dynamics, offering critical analysis for tech leaders and enthusiasts alike, on how to navigate the future's technology landscape.

Read Now

Data and AI Services

With a Foundation of 1,900+ Projects, Offered by Over 1500+ Digital Agencies, EMB Excels in offering Advanced AI Solutions. Our expertise lies in providing a comprehensive suite of services designed to build your robust and scalable digital transformation journey.

Get Quote

Each segment can have tailored security policies to protect sensitive data and ensure compliance with regulatory requirements. In a cloud environment, micro-segmentation can isolate applications and services, reducing the attack surface and improving overall security.

Key Concepts in Micro-Segmentation

Workload Isolation

Workload isolation is a fundamental concept in micro-segmentation. It involves separating different workloads within a network to minimize the risk of lateral movement by threats. By isolating workloads, each application or service operates within its own secure environment. This isolation ensures that if one workload is compromised, the breach does not spread to others, enhancing overall network security.

Policy Enforcement

Policy enforcement is crucial in maintaining a secure micro-segmented network. It involves creating and applying security policies that dictate how workloads can communicate with each other.

These policies are enforced automatically, ensuring consistent security measures across the network. By defining clear rules and regulations for data traffic, organizations can prevent unauthorized access and maintain compliance with security standards.

Granular Access Control

Granular access control allows for precise regulation of who or what can access specific resources within a network. In micro-segmentation, this means defining access rights at a very detailed level, down to individual workloads and users. This level of control helps in minimizing the attack surface by restricting access to only those who need it, thereby reducing the risk of insider threats and external attacks.

Visibility and Monitoring

Visibility and monitoring are essential for maintaining the integrity and security of a micro-segmented network. This involves continuously observing network traffic and workloads to detect and respond to anomalies or potential threats.

Enhanced visibility allows for better understanding of data flows and user behavior, which is critical for identifying and mitigating risks promptly. Effective monitoring tools provide real-time insights and alerts, enabling proactive security management and swift incident response.

Steps to Implement Micro-Segmentation

1. Define Boundaries

Start by clearly defining the boundaries of your network. Segment your network into smaller, manageable zones. Consider factors like data sensitivity, user roles, and application types. This initial step is crucial for creating a structured approach to micro-segmentation.

2. Understand Applications

Gain a thorough understanding of the applications running on your network. Identify how these applications interact with each other. Map out data flows and dependencies to determine optimal segmentation points. This understanding helps in creating effective security policies tailored to each segment.

3. Identify Access Levels

Determine the appropriate access levels for different users and devices. Use the principle of least privilege to restrict access to only what is necessary. Create detailed access control lists (ACLs) for each segment. This step ensures that only authorized entities can access specific network segments.

4. Gradual Implementation

Implement micro-segmentation gradually to minimize disruption. Start with less critical segments and monitor the impact. Refine your policies and make necessary adjustments based on feedback. Gradual implementation helps in identifying potential issues early and allows for smoother transitions.

Best Practices for Effective Deployment

Clear System Mapping

Start by creating a detailed map of your entire system. Identify all components, including servers, applications, and data flows. This map helps in understanding the interdependencies and communication patterns within your network. A clear system map is essential for identifying potential security gaps and planning effective micro-segmentation strategies.

Application-Centric Approach

Focus on the specific needs of each application within your network. By understanding the unique requirements and behaviors of your applications, you can create tailored security policies.

This approach ensures that each application is protected based on its particular risk profile, rather than using a one-size-fits-all strategy. It also enhances performance by reducing unnecessary security overhead.

Tagging Workloads

Implement a tagging system to categorize and manage your workloads effectively. Tags help in identifying and grouping workloads based on attributes such as security level, department, or function. This makes it easier to apply consistent security policies and quickly respond to changes or threats. Tagging also simplifies monitoring and management, enabling more efficient operations and better security control.

Comprehensive Policy Creation

image 369

Develop detailed security policies that cover all aspects of your network. Policies should address access controls, data protection, and threat response measures. Ensure that these policies are dynamic and adaptable to evolving threats and business needs. Regularly review and update your policies to maintain their effectiveness and relevance. A comprehensive policy framework is crucial for maintaining a robust and secure micro-segmented environment.

Challenges and Solutions

Infrastructure Adaptation

Adapting infrastructure for micro-segmentation can be a significant challenge. It involves reconfiguring network architecture to create smaller, isolated segments. This process can be time-consuming and may require significant changes to existing systems.

To address this, organizations should conduct thorough assessments of their current infrastructure and plan incremental changes. Leveraging software-defined networking (SDN) can simplify the transition and provide greater flexibility in managing network segments.

Process Optimization

image 371

Implementing micro-segmentation necessitates optimizing various processes within the organization. Traditional security processes may not be suitable for the granular control required by micro-segmentation.

Organizations must streamline their security workflows to accommodate the detailed policies and rules that micro-segmentation demands. Automation tools can help in this regard, enabling efficient policy management and reducing the manual effort required to maintain security postures.

Integration with Existing Tools

Integrating micro-segmentation with existing tools and technologies can pose compatibility issues. Many organizations use a mix of legacy and modern systems, making seamless integration challenging.

To overcome this, businesses should invest in interoperable solutions that can work with a wide range of existing tools. Engaging with vendors that offer robust integration capabilities and seeking solutions that support open standards can also mitigate these challenges.

Ensuring Visibility and Monitoring

Maintaining visibility and monitoring in a micro-segmented environment is crucial but challenging. The increased number of segments can complicate monitoring efforts, making it harder to detect and respond to security incidents.

To ensure comprehensive visibility, organizations should deploy advanced monitoring tools that provide real-time insights into network activity across all segments. Solutions that offer centralized logging, analytics, and alerting can enhance the ability to detect anomalies and respond promptly to potential threats.

Conclusion

Micro-segmentation is a powerful strategy for enhancing network security by isolating segments and applying granular policies. While it presents challenges like infrastructure adaptation, process optimization, integration with existing tools, and ensuring visibility, these can be managed with careful planning and the right solutions.

By implementing micro-segmentation, organizations can significantly improve their security posture and better protect their critical assets from potential threats.

FAQs

Q: What is micro-segmentation in marketing?

Micro-segmentation in marketing divides a market into very small groups of customers based on specific criteria, allowing for highly targeted and personalized marketing strategies.

Q: Can you provide examples of micro-segmentation?

Examples include segmenting customers by purchase history, behavior, preferences, or demographics, enabling businesses to tailor their offerings to specific customer needs.

Q: What is micro-segmentation in networking?

In networking, micro-segmentation involves dividing a network into smaller, isolated segments to enhance security and control, preventing lateral movement by attackers.

Q: How does micro-segmentation improve cybersecurity?

Micro-segmentation enhances cybersecurity by creating isolated network segments with strict access controls, reducing the attack surface and limiting potential breaches.

Q: What does Cisco offer for micro-segmentation?

Cisco provides micro-segmentation solutions through its software-defined networking (SDN) technologies, including Cisco ACI and Tetration, to enhance network security.

Q: How does Illumio use micro-segmentation?

Illumio uses micro-segmentation to create adaptive security controls that dynamically segment workloads across data centers and cloud environments, improving security.

Q: What are some tools used for micro-segmentation?

Common micro-segmentation tools include VMware NSX, Cisco ACI, Illumio, and Guardicore, which help manage and enforce segmentation policies across networks.

Related Post